If a microwave oven doesn't cook quite fast enough for you, perhaps you're ready for speed cooking. Some speed ovens utilize the instant heating power of halogen light, and others use a combination of microwave and radiant or convection cooking to brown, bake, and cook up to 75% faster than a conventional oven without preheating. This technology can be found incorporated into microwave ovens, wall ovens, ranges and countertop ovens.
Thinking about a speed oven? Here are some things to consider:
- Interactive controls let you direct cooking times and functions
- Most products offer the ability to customize your cooking preferences
- Some manufacturers offer an automatic speed-cooking conversion to take the guesswork out of timing
- Prices range from $1,300.00 to $5,500.00
